How our sorting works

The order in which job vacancies are displayed is determined by a composite score based on the following factors:

  • Keyword Relevance: How well your search terms match the vacancy details. We prioritize matches found in the job title, followed by job requirements, location names, and educational levels. Matches within general employer information or the organization's name carry a lower weight.
  • Commercial Prioritization (Premium Jobs): Vacancies paid for by employers ('Premium' or 'Sponsored') receive a ranking boost and will appear higher in the search results.
  • Recency (Date Relevance): Newer vacancies are prioritized. The relevance score of a vacancy is reduced by half once the posting is older than 30 days.
  • Proximity (Distance Relevance): Vacancies located closer to your search location are ranked higher. For vacancies located more than 30 km from the search center, the relevance score is halved.
The final ranking is established by multiplying all these individual factors to calculate the total relevance score.

    Mechanical Fitter / Mechanical Assembly Technician

    Location: Biggleswade, Bedfordshire (SG18 8QB)Salary: Up to £34,500 DOE + OvertimeContract: Full-time | Permanent

    Working Hours:Monday to Thursday: 8:00am – 5:00pmFriday: 8:00am – 2:30pm38 hours per week

    Overtime Rates:• 1.5x hourly rate after 38 hours• Double time on Sundays

    Benefits

    • Life Assurance (3x salary)• 24 days annual leave• Company pension scheme• Employee Assistance Programme• Uniform provided• Safety shoe allowance

    Join a Leading UK Manufacturer of Packaging Machinery! 

    Endoline Automation is continuing to grow and we are looking for an experienced Mechanical Fitter / Mechanical Assembly Technician to join our Production team in Biggleswade.

    This is an excellent opportunity to work for a well-established engineering manufacturer with a strong reputation for delivering high-quality packaging machinery to customers worldwide. You’ll play a key role in assembling bespoke machinery and specialist sub-assemblies used across a wide range of industries.

    If you have previous mechanical assembly experience, enjoy hands-on engineering work, and take pride in producing high-quality builds, we’d like to hear from you.

    About Endoline

    Endoline Machinery Ltd is a UK-based manufacturer specialising in end-of-line packaging machinery including case erectors, loaders, sealers, and conveyor systems.

    For more than 40 years, we have designed, manufactured, and installed high-quality packaging solutions for customers across the globe. What began with small case taping machines has evolved into a leading international supplier of complete end-of-line packaging systems.

    The Role

    As a Mechanical Fitter, you’ll be responsible for assembling machinery and mechanical sub-assemblies to a high standard while supporting production schedules and quality requirements.

    You will work closely with the wider production team to ensure all machinery is built accurately, safely, and efficiently.

    Key Responsibilities

    • Reading and interpreting detailed mechanical assembly and pneumatic drawings• Building and assembling bespoke machinery and specialist sub-assemblies• Carrying out mechanical and pneumatic assembly work to a high standard• Running field wiring in preparation for electrical fitters• Conducting inspections of returned machinery and identifying faults• Carrying out repairs, replacements, and mechanical adjustments where required• Testing machinery and components to ensure correct operation• Working to production schedules and agreed build timelines• Maintaining high standards of health & safety and housekeeping

    About You

    We’re looking for someone with strong mechanical assembly experience who enjoys working within a fast-paced engineering and manufacturing environment.

    Essential Skills & Experience

    • Previous experience in mechanical assembly• Experience building bespoke or special purpose machinery• Strong ability to read and interpret engineering drawings• Good problem-solving and fault-finding skills• Strong attention to detail and commitment to quality• Good communication skills• Ability to work independently and as part of a team• Comfortable working to deadlines and production schedules• Health & Safety conscious• Basic IT skills including Word and Outlook

    Desirable

    • NVQ / BTEC qualification or equivalent engineering qualification• Electrical machine wiring experience• Pneumatics knowledge and experience

    Additional Information

    This role is fully site-based at our Biggleswade manufacturing facility.

    Specialist equipment will be provided, although candidates are expected to provide their own hand tools wherever possible.
